Back when S&W's had names rather than numbers...Heavy Duty (fixed sights) and Outdoorsman (adjustable sights). Miss the days of names rather than numbers; these two were a descriptive match.
Can also find the occasional Colt New Service in .38Specail...kind of a Colt N-frame.
May find them listed as 38/44's...38specails on 44 Frames. Old Lyman manulas listed specail loads for these old guns, and the ammo factorys put out 38/44 type .38specail loads (kind of an early +P+).
